Deloitte Legal partner Marc Lager returns to DLA Piper

DLA Piper is expanding its antitrust and compliance practice by appointing Marc Lager as a partner in its Vienna office as of 1 December, 2022.

Marc was an associate in Country Managing Partner Claudine Vartian’s antitrust team in Vienna from 2006 to 2009. He moved to Baker & McKenzie as a senior associate, where he was promoted to partner and played an instrumental role in its antitrust team for over ten years. He has been involved in numerous global initiatives, building up the office's foreign trade practice as Head of Trade & Commercial. Most recently, he joined Deloitte Legal in early 2020 as a partner responsible for antitrust/compliance and foreign trade law in Austria.

Marc has extensive experience advising on antitrust proceedings, abuse of market power issues, antitrust distribution law and merger control proceedings in Austria and the EU. He has regularly led complex cross-border investigations and advised clients on general foreign trade law, EU export control, EU sanctions and the implementation and operation of compliance management systems. He is the author and co-editor of numerous publications on antitrust law, foreign trade law and distribution law, and regularly lectures on these topics in Germany and internationally.

Claudine Vartian, Country Managing Partner of DLA Piper in Austria, comments: “We are very pleased to have Marc Lager back with us, now as a partner bolstering our already strong Antitrust and Compliance team. We already know that he will be an excellent cultural fit for the firm and look forward to his contribution to the future success of the team and the wider firm." Marc’s appointment is part of a wider program of expansion in Vienna, following the appointed of criminal law and compliance expert Georg Krakow last summer.
